Immerse yourself in the dark, seductive world of Anne Rice's seminal gothic horror novel, *Interview With the Vampire*. Published by Ballantine Books in 1977, this iconic work introduced readers to the enigmatic and eternally tormented vampire, Louis de Pointe du Lac, and the charismatic, terrifying Lestat de Lioncourt. This unforgettable narrative unfolds as Louis recounts his centuries-long existence to a modern-day interviewer, revealing the profound loneliness, moral decay, and existential angst that define his immortal life. From the sweltering heat of 18th-century New Orleans to the opulent decay of Paris, Rice crafts a richly textured tapestry of human (and inhuman) experience, exploring themes of identity, loss, and the burden of eternal life.

This groundbreaking novel, part of *The Vampire Chronicles* series, transcended the typical vampire myth, offering a deeply psychological and philosophical exploration of what it means to be a creature of the night. *Interview With the Vampire* is not just a horror story; it's a literary journey that delves into the complexities of morality, the nature of evil, and the enduring human desire for connection, even for those who have forsaken their humanity.
